Assembly by-elections are underway in several constituencies across India, including Koridang in India — Nagaland, Dharmanagar in India — Tripura, and Bagalkot and Davangere South in India — Karnataka. Early polling trends released by the India — Election Commission of India show India — Nagaland leading in voter turnout, followed by India — Tripura and India — Karnataka. Various political parties, including the India — Indian National Congress and the India — Bharatiya Janata Party, have fielded candidates for these seats. The by-elections were necessitated by the deaths of incumbent MLAs. The India — Bombay High Court cancelled the by-elections in Ponda, India — Goa. Results for these by-elections are expected on May 4, with further bypolls scheduled for April 23 in India — Gujarat and India — Maharashtra.
